Jiajing Emperor was said to have been a cruel and neglectful emperor. He did a lot of Taoist Alchemy, to make himself immortal. A lot of these alchemy involved palace women, and a lot of the test were cruel to them. IN 1542, this lead to the palace women to conspire and murder the emperor, called the Palace plot of Renyin year, in which the Jiajing Emperor would be strangled in his favorite consorts room to frame her. However, the Emperor survived, and one of the women got cold feet, and told the Empress, who had all the conspirators killed.
